Output 34d62dddfd18278f6135a4cf811a62140fc0ab14b44622ec75a9221309eda7fa:0

value
12287
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 51907b7c80a23d0256820ae95294dc0933b3e15e OP_EQUALVERIFY OP_CHECKSIG
address
18SGpMFn293e8AkxTcszupMDkaTYhbpvFB
transaction
34d62dddfd18278f6135a4cf811a62140fc0ab14b44622ec75a9221309eda7fa
spent
true